The size of Norman Gardens is approximately 13.3 square kilometres. It has 9 parks covering nearly 1.1% of total area. The population of Norman Gardens in 2016 was 9944 people. By 2021 the population was 10534 showing a population growth of 5.9%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Norman Gardens is 30-39 years. Households in Norman Gardens are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1400 - $1799 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Norman Gardens work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 69.30% of the homes in Norman Gardens were owner-occupied compared with 67.00% in 2016.
